Just Mix 3 Eggs and Potatoes! This Dish Will Impress Everyone Immediately

For the Potato Base:

  • 5 medium potatoes, peeled
  • 3 eggs
  • F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• Salt and black pepper, to taste
  • 2 tablespoons flour
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il

Instructions:

  1. Prepare the Potatoes: Begin by peeling the potatoes and cutting them into small cubes. Boil them in salted water for about 10-12 minutes or until they are tender. Drain well and set aside.
  2. Cook the Onion: In a large pan, heat the vegetable o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and sauté until it becomes translucent and slightly golden, about 3-4 minutes.
  3. Mash the Potatoes: Once the potatoes are drained, mash them using a potato masher or a fork. You want them to be smooth, but some small lumps are okay for texture.
  4. Mix the Ingredients: In a large bowl, combine the mashed potatoes with the eggs, flour, paprika, chopped parsley, and sautéed onions. Season with salt and black pepper to taste. Mix everything thoroughly until well combined.
  5. Cook the Potato Base: Heat a little more vegetable oil in the same pan over medium heat. Once hot, spoon the potato mixture into the pan, flattening it into an even layer. Cook for about 5-6 minutes on one side until golden brown and crispy.
  6. Flip and Cook the Other Side: Carefully flip the potato mixture and cook for another 5-6 minutes until the other side is golden and crispy. You can use a spatula to help flip it, or if you’re feeling confident, you can try flipping it in one swift motion!
  7. Serve: Once both sides are golden and crispy, transfer the dish to a cutting board or plate. Slice it into wedges or squares. Garnish with extra parsley if desired.
